1. Know What You Need
Before you start looking for a designer, take some time to think about your business and what kind of logo you want. Ask yourself:
What does my business do?
What feeling should my logo give?
Do I want it to be fun, serious, modern, classic, bold, or soft?
Are there colors I like or want to avoid?
Do I like symbols or just text?
Even if you don’t know much about design, having answers to these questions will help your designer understand your vision.
---
2. Set a Budget
Logo prices can vary a lot. Some designers charge $20, and others charge hundreds or even thousands. What you pay usually depends on:
The designer’s experience
What’s included in the package (like extra designs, branding advice, or multiple revisions)
The time and effort needed
Set a budget that you’re comfortable with. Even with a small budget, you can find skilled freelancers who offer great value.
---
3. Search in the Right Places
There are many places to find professional designers, both online and offline. Some popular places include:
Freelance websites like Fiverr, Upwork, and Freelancer
Design platforms like Behance and Dribbble
Social media such as Instagram or Facebook groups
Referrals from friends or other business owners

4. Check the Designer’s Portfolio and Reviews
When you find someone you like, click on their profile. Look at their past work to see if it matches the style you want. Also, read the reviews from other buyers. Were they happy? Did the designer deliver on time? Did they follow instructions well?
This helps you avoid bad experiences and choose someone who really knows what they’re doing.
---
5. Talk to the Designer First
Before placing an order, send a message to the designer. Ask some simple questions like:
Can you create a logo that fits my brand?
How long will it take?
What files will I receive?
How many changes (revisions) are included?
A good designer will answer clearly and show interest in your project.
---
6. Place the Order and Be Clear
Once you’re sure, place the order and share all the details. Give clear instructions about your business, the style you like, and any ideas you have. The more details you give, the better your logo will turn out.
